Dear Friends in Christ: At an earlier time in our lives, we were received by grace into God's Kingdom through Holy Baptism. Since that event, we have come to a better understanding of our faith. We are here to re-confess our faith in Christ and in our triune God. I, therefore, call upon each of us, in the presence of God and these witnesses, to reaffirm our faith by answering the following questions:
Do you renounce the devil and all his works and all his ways?
People: Yes, I renounce them.
Do you believe in God the Father Almighty, creator of heaven and earth?
People: Yes, I believe in God the Father Almighty, creator of heaven and earth.
Do you believe in Jesus Christ as your Lord and Savior?
People: Yes, I believe in Jesus Christ, his only Son, our Lord. He was conceived by the Holy Spirit, born of the virgin Mary. He suffered under Pontius Pilate, was crucified, died, and was buried. He descended to the dead. On the third day he rose again. He ascended into heaven, and is seated at the right hand of God the Father almighty. He will come again to judge the living and the dead.
Do you believe in the Holy Spirit, your guide and comforter?
People: Yes, I believe in the Holy Spirit; the holy catholic church, the communion of saints; the forgiveness of sins; the resurrection of the body; and the life everlasting.
Do you promise to continue in this faith and in the vows of your baptism?
People: Yes, I promise.
Do you promise to pray daily, to read the Bible regularly, and to receive the Holy Communion faithfully?
People: Yes, by the help of God.
The Lord be with you.
People: And also with you.
Let us pray.
Almighty and most merciful God, we thank you for this opportunity to renew our love, faith, and loyalty to you. We pray that we may ever remain true to you, that no love of the world may lead us away from you, but that in joyful obedience we may ever know you more perfectly, love you more fervently, and serve you more effectively in word and deed. Grant, dear Lord, that we may always be a blessing to our fellow men, a glory to you and faithful disciples of Jesus Christ, your Son, in whose name we pray:
People: Our Father, who art in heaven....
The peace of God which passes all understanding, keep your hearts and minds through Christ Jesus.
People: Amen
All joining hands may sing or say:
We Believe In One True God
Tobias Clausnitzer
Trans. by Catherine Winkworth
RATISBON 77.77.77
We believe in one true God,
Father, Son, and Holy Ghost,
everpresent help in need,
praised by all the heavenly host;
by whose mighty power alone
all is made and wrought and done.
We believe in Jesus Christ,
Son of God and Mary's Son,
who descended from his throne
and for us salvation won;
by whose cross and death are we
rescued from sin's misery.
We confess the Holy Ghost,
who from both fore'er proceeds;
who upholds and comforts us
in all trials, fears, and needs.
Blest and Holy Trinity,
praise forever be to thee!
